excel怎么读取图片的数据
作者:excel百科网
|
254人看过
发布时间:2026-01-25 21:45:35
标签:
Excel 如何读取图片数据:深度解析与实用技巧在数据处理与可视化领域,Excel 作为一款广泛应用的办公软件,其功能早已超越了简单的表格管理,能够支持多种数据类型,包括图片。然而,Excel 对图片数据的处理能力并不如文本或数值数据
Excel 如何读取图片数据:深度解析与实用技巧
在数据处理与可视化领域,Excel 作为一款广泛应用的办公软件,其功能早已超越了简单的表格管理,能够支持多种数据类型,包括图片。然而,Excel 对图片数据的处理能力并不如文本或数值数据那样直观和高效。本文将从技术原理、操作步骤、应用场景以及注意事项等多个方面,系统解析 Excel 如何读取图片数据,并提供实用的解决方案。
一、Excel 读取图片数据的基本原理
Excel 读取图片数据的核心在于图像文件格式的解析。一个图片文件,比如 JPG、PNG 或 GIF,本质上是一个包含图像信息的二进制文件,其结构由像素数据、元数据(如图像尺寸、颜色深度等)以及可能的压缩算法组成。Excel 通过特定的插件或功能模块,能够解析这些二进制数据,并将其转换为可视化的图像内容。
Excel 中,图像数据通常以“图片”(Picture)的形式存在,其中包含图像的二进制数据。Excel 读取图片数据的过程,可以分为以下几个步骤:
1. 图像文件的加载:Excel 通过加载图片文件(如 `.jpg`、`.png` 等)来获取图像信息。
2. 图像信息的解码:Excel 对图像文件进行解码,提取图像的像素数据和元数据。
3. 图像的可视化:将解码后的图像数据转换为 Excel 表格中的可视化形式,例如插入图片、调整大小、旋转等。
二、Excel 如何读取图片数据的几种方式
1. 插入图片功能
Excel 提供了一种直接插入图片的简便方法。用户可以通过以下步骤实现:
- 在 Excel 工作表中选择一个单元格。
- 点击“插入”菜单,选择“图片”。
- 从文件中选择要插入的图片文件,点击“插入”。
这种方法是 Excel 最直接的读取图片数据的方式,适合简单应用。
2. 使用公式与 VBA 脚本
对于更复杂的数据处理需求,用户可以借助 Excel 的公式和 VBA(Visual Basic for Applications)脚本实现图像数据的读取与处理。
2.1 使用公式读取图片数据
Excel 中没有直接支持图片数据的公式,但可以通过某些技巧实现图像信息的提取。例如,使用 `IMAGE` 函数可以读取图片,但其功能有限,通常只能读取图片的尺寸和分辨率等信息,无法直接显示图像。
2.2 使用 VBA 脚本读取图片数据
VBA 脚本可以实现更复杂的图像处理功能,例如:
- 读取图片的像素数据。
- 将图片数据转换为 Excel 表格中的数值。
- 将图像数据保存为其他格式(如 `.csv` 或 `.txt`)。
VBA 脚本的使用需要一定的编程基础,但可以实现高度定制化的图像处理需求。
三、Excel 读取图片数据的注意事项
1. 图像文件的兼容性
Excel 对多种图像格式的支持较为广泛,但不同格式的图像文件在 Excel 中的处理能力可能有所不同。例如:
- JPG:兼容性较好,适合使用。
- PNG:支持透明背景,但文件较大。
- GIF:支持动画,但不支持高分辨率。
在导入图片时,需要注意文件格式是否支持,并确保图像文件的清晰度和完整性。
2. 图像数据的存储与使用
Excel 中的图片数据是以二进制形式存储的,因此在处理过程中需要注意以下几点:
- 图像文件的大小:大型图像文件可能会影响 Excel 的性能。
- 图像的显示质量:在 Excel 中显示图像时,可能会因为分辨率或压缩率而出现模糊或失真。
- 图像的持久性:如果需要在多个工作簿中使用同一张图片,最好将图片保存为 Excel 的图像格式(如 `.xls`、`.xlsx`)。
3. 图像数据的转换与处理
在某些情况下,用户可能需要将图片数据转换为其他格式,例如:
- 转换为文本:将图片数据转换为文本格式,便于在 Excel 表格中进行进一步处理。
- 转换为数值:将图片数据转换为数值形式,用于数据统计或分析。
这些操作通常需要借助 Excel 的插件或第三方工具实现。
四、Excel 读取图片数据的高级应用
1. 使用 Excel 插件读取图片数据
除了内置功能,Excel 还支持一些第三方插件,可以扩展其图像处理能力。例如:
- Excel Picture Editor:用于编辑图片,如裁剪、旋转、调整大小等。
- Excel Image Viewer:用于查看图片数据,但功能相对有限。
这些插件为 Excel 提供了更多的图像处理能力,适合需要复杂图像处理的用户。
2. 与外部工具结合使用
Excel 可以与外部工具(如 Python、C++、Photoshop 等)结合使用,实现更复杂的图像处理需求。例如:
- Python 中使用 PIL 库读取图片数据。
- C++ 中使用 OpenCV 读取图片数据。
这些工具可以与 Excel 进行数据交换,实现更高效的图像处理流程。
五、Excel 读取图片数据的实际应用
在实际工作中,Excel 读取图片数据的应用场景非常广泛,包括:
- 数据可视化:将图片数据插入到 Excel 表格中,用于展示数据。
- 图像处理:对图片进行裁剪、旋转、调整大小等操作。
- 数据统计:将图片数据转换为数值形式,用于统计分析。
- 数据集成:将图片数据与其他数据源结合,形成完整的数据集。
例如,一个市场调研团队可能需要将产品图片插入到 Excel 表格中,以展示产品外观,同时将图片数据转换为数值形式,用于分析消费者偏好。
六、总结
Excel 作为一款强大的办公软件,其读取图片数据的功能虽然不如文本和数值数据那样直观,但通过多种方式,用户可以实现图像数据的导入、处理与可视化。无论是通过简单的插入功能,还是借助 VBA 脚本、插件或外部工具,Excel 都提供了丰富的解决方案。
在实际应用中,用户需要注意图像文件的兼容性、存储与显示质量,以及图像数据的转换与处理。同时,结合外部工具与插件,可以实现更高效、更灵活的图像处理流程。
总之,Excel 读取图片数据的技术虽有局限,但其灵活性和实用性使其在数据处理与可视化领域依然具有重要地位。用户在使用过程中,应根据具体需求选择合适的工具和方法,以实现最佳效果。
七、进一步扩展与建议
对于希望深入了解 Excel 图像处理用户,建议参考以下资源:
- Microsoft 官方文档:https://support.microsoft.com/
- Excel 插件文档:如 Excel Picture Editor、Excel Image Viewer 等。
- 第三方工具:如 Python PIL、OpenCV 等图像处理工具。
这些资源不仅能够帮助用户更好地理解 Excel 图像处理机制,还能提供实际操作的指导。
八、
Excel 读取图片数据是一项基础且实用的技术,它不仅能够提升数据处理的效率,还能为数据可视化提供丰富的表现形式。通过合理选择工具、方法与格式,用户可以充分发挥 Excel 的潜力,实现更高效、更灵活的数据处理与分析。
如果你对 Excel 图像处理感兴趣,欢迎进一步探讨,或分享你的实际应用经验。
在数据处理与可视化领域,Excel 作为一款广泛应用的办公软件,其功能早已超越了简单的表格管理,能够支持多种数据类型,包括图片。然而,Excel 对图片数据的处理能力并不如文本或数值数据那样直观和高效。本文将从技术原理、操作步骤、应用场景以及注意事项等多个方面,系统解析 Excel 如何读取图片数据,并提供实用的解决方案。
一、Excel 读取图片数据的基本原理
Excel 读取图片数据的核心在于图像文件格式的解析。一个图片文件,比如 JPG、PNG 或 GIF,本质上是一个包含图像信息的二进制文件,其结构由像素数据、元数据(如图像尺寸、颜色深度等)以及可能的压缩算法组成。Excel 通过特定的插件或功能模块,能够解析这些二进制数据,并将其转换为可视化的图像内容。
Excel 中,图像数据通常以“图片”(Picture)的形式存在,其中包含图像的二进制数据。Excel 读取图片数据的过程,可以分为以下几个步骤:
1. 图像文件的加载:Excel 通过加载图片文件(如 `.jpg`、`.png` 等)来获取图像信息。
2. 图像信息的解码:Excel 对图像文件进行解码,提取图像的像素数据和元数据。
3. 图像的可视化:将解码后的图像数据转换为 Excel 表格中的可视化形式,例如插入图片、调整大小、旋转等。
二、Excel 如何读取图片数据的几种方式
1. 插入图片功能
Excel 提供了一种直接插入图片的简便方法。用户可以通过以下步骤实现:
- 在 Excel 工作表中选择一个单元格。
- 点击“插入”菜单,选择“图片”。
- 从文件中选择要插入的图片文件,点击“插入”。
这种方法是 Excel 最直接的读取图片数据的方式,适合简单应用。
2. 使用公式与 VBA 脚本
对于更复杂的数据处理需求,用户可以借助 Excel 的公式和 VBA(Visual Basic for Applications)脚本实现图像数据的读取与处理。
2.1 使用公式读取图片数据
Excel 中没有直接支持图片数据的公式,但可以通过某些技巧实现图像信息的提取。例如,使用 `IMAGE` 函数可以读取图片,但其功能有限,通常只能读取图片的尺寸和分辨率等信息,无法直接显示图像。
2.2 使用 VBA 脚本读取图片数据
VBA 脚本可以实现更复杂的图像处理功能,例如:
- 读取图片的像素数据。
- 将图片数据转换为 Excel 表格中的数值。
- 将图像数据保存为其他格式(如 `.csv` 或 `.txt`)。
VBA 脚本的使用需要一定的编程基础,但可以实现高度定制化的图像处理需求。
三、Excel 读取图片数据的注意事项
1. 图像文件的兼容性
Excel 对多种图像格式的支持较为广泛,但不同格式的图像文件在 Excel 中的处理能力可能有所不同。例如:
- JPG:兼容性较好,适合使用。
- PNG:支持透明背景,但文件较大。
- GIF:支持动画,但不支持高分辨率。
在导入图片时,需要注意文件格式是否支持,并确保图像文件的清晰度和完整性。
2. 图像数据的存储与使用
Excel 中的图片数据是以二进制形式存储的,因此在处理过程中需要注意以下几点:
- 图像文件的大小:大型图像文件可能会影响 Excel 的性能。
- 图像的显示质量:在 Excel 中显示图像时,可能会因为分辨率或压缩率而出现模糊或失真。
- 图像的持久性:如果需要在多个工作簿中使用同一张图片,最好将图片保存为 Excel 的图像格式(如 `.xls`、`.xlsx`)。
3. 图像数据的转换与处理
在某些情况下,用户可能需要将图片数据转换为其他格式,例如:
- 转换为文本:将图片数据转换为文本格式,便于在 Excel 表格中进行进一步处理。
- 转换为数值:将图片数据转换为数值形式,用于数据统计或分析。
这些操作通常需要借助 Excel 的插件或第三方工具实现。
四、Excel 读取图片数据的高级应用
1. 使用 Excel 插件读取图片数据
除了内置功能,Excel 还支持一些第三方插件,可以扩展其图像处理能力。例如:
- Excel Picture Editor:用于编辑图片,如裁剪、旋转、调整大小等。
- Excel Image Viewer:用于查看图片数据,但功能相对有限。
这些插件为 Excel 提供了更多的图像处理能力,适合需要复杂图像处理的用户。
2. 与外部工具结合使用
Excel 可以与外部工具(如 Python、C++、Photoshop 等)结合使用,实现更复杂的图像处理需求。例如:
- Python 中使用 PIL 库读取图片数据。
- C++ 中使用 OpenCV 读取图片数据。
这些工具可以与 Excel 进行数据交换,实现更高效的图像处理流程。
五、Excel 读取图片数据的实际应用
在实际工作中,Excel 读取图片数据的应用场景非常广泛,包括:
- 数据可视化:将图片数据插入到 Excel 表格中,用于展示数据。
- 图像处理:对图片进行裁剪、旋转、调整大小等操作。
- 数据统计:将图片数据转换为数值形式,用于统计分析。
- 数据集成:将图片数据与其他数据源结合,形成完整的数据集。
例如,一个市场调研团队可能需要将产品图片插入到 Excel 表格中,以展示产品外观,同时将图片数据转换为数值形式,用于分析消费者偏好。
六、总结
Excel 作为一款强大的办公软件,其读取图片数据的功能虽然不如文本和数值数据那样直观,但通过多种方式,用户可以实现图像数据的导入、处理与可视化。无论是通过简单的插入功能,还是借助 VBA 脚本、插件或外部工具,Excel 都提供了丰富的解决方案。
在实际应用中,用户需要注意图像文件的兼容性、存储与显示质量,以及图像数据的转换与处理。同时,结合外部工具与插件,可以实现更高效、更灵活的图像处理流程。
总之,Excel 读取图片数据的技术虽有局限,但其灵活性和实用性使其在数据处理与可视化领域依然具有重要地位。用户在使用过程中,应根据具体需求选择合适的工具和方法,以实现最佳效果。
七、进一步扩展与建议
对于希望深入了解 Excel 图像处理用户,建议参考以下资源:
- Microsoft 官方文档:https://support.microsoft.com/
- Excel 插件文档:如 Excel Picture Editor、Excel Image Viewer 等。
- 第三方工具:如 Python PIL、OpenCV 等图像处理工具。
这些资源不仅能够帮助用户更好地理解 Excel 图像处理机制,还能提供实际操作的指导。
八、
Excel 读取图片数据是一项基础且实用的技术,它不仅能够提升数据处理的效率,还能为数据可视化提供丰富的表现形式。通过合理选择工具、方法与格式,用户可以充分发挥 Excel 的潜力,实现更高效、更灵活的数据处理与分析。
如果你对 Excel 图像处理感兴趣,欢迎进一步探讨,或分享你的实际应用经验。
推荐文章
Excel 数据透视表的用途:从基础到进阶的深度解析在数据处理领域,Excel 作为最常用的办公软件之一,其功能之强大,无非在于能够高效地处理和分析大量数据。其中,数据透视表(Pivot Table)作为 Excel 的核心功能之一,
2026-01-25 21:44:42
101人看过
Excel 的数据分析工具:从基础到高级的全面解析Excel 是一款功能强大的电子表格软件,广泛应用于数据处理、财务分析、市场研究、项目管理等多个领域。在现代数据分析中,Excel 并不仅仅是一个简单的表格工具,它已经演化为一个集数据
2026-01-25 21:44:37
247人看过
Excel如何筛选两列数据相同的数据:深度解析与实用技巧Excel作为一款广泛使用的电子表格软件,其强大的数据处理功能深受用户喜爱。在实际工作中,经常需要对数据进行筛选,以提取出满足特定条件的数据。其中,筛选“两列数据相同的数据”是常
2026-01-25 21:44:10
77人看过
Excel 不能更新外部链接数据的真相与应对策略Excel 是一个功能强大的电子表格工具,广泛应用于数据分析、财务建模、项目管理等领域。然而,在实际使用过程中,许多用户会遇到一个常见问题:Excel 不能更新外部链接数据。这个
2026-01-25 21:43:55
209人看过

.webp)
.webp)
.webp)